The news hit with a somber, unexpected force: Tatiana Schlossberg, a name synonymous with American history and a quiet force in environmental journalism, has revealed she’s been diagnosed with terminal cancer. It's a truly heartbreaking development, casting a pall over not just the Kennedy family, but anyone who recognizes the resilience and impact of this prominent lineage.
For many, Tatiana is known simply as President John F. Kennedy's granddaughter, the daughter of Caroline Kennedy and Edwin Schlossberg. Yet, to those who follow her work, she’s a formidable voice in her own right. She’s an accomplished environmental reporter, having contributed insightful pieces to the likes of The New York Times, and penned the critically acclaimed book, "Inconspicuous Consumption: The Environmental Impact You Don’t Know You Have." Her work has always championed a deeper understanding of our collective impact on the planet, encouraging thoughtful, informed action.
